title: File With Suspicious Extension Downloaded Via Bitsadmin id: 5b80a791-ad9b-4b75-bcc1-ad4e1e89c200 status: test description: Detects usage of bitsadmin downloading a file with a suspicious extension references: - https://blog.netspi.com/15-ways-to-download-a-file/#bitsadmin - https://isc.sans.edu/diary/22264 - https://lolbas-project.github.io/lolbas/Binaries/Bitsadmin/ author: Florian Roth (Nextron Systems), Nasreddine Bencherchali (Nextron Systems) date: 2022-06-28 modified: 2023-05-30 tags: - attack.persistence - attack.execution - attack.stealth - attack.t1197 - attack.s0190 - attack.t1036.003 - attack.command-and-control - attack.t1105 logsource: category: process_creation product: windows detection: selection_img: - Image|endswith: '\bitsadmin.exe' - OriginalFileName: 'bitsadmin.exe' selection_flags: CommandLine|contains: - ' /transfer ' - ' /create ' - ' /addfile ' selection_extension: CommandLine|contains: - '.7z' - '.asax' - '.ashx' - '.asmx' - '.asp' - '.aspx' - '.bat' - '.cfm' - '.cgi' - '.chm' - '.cmd' - '.dll' - '.gif' - '.jpeg' - '.jpg' - '.jsp' - '.jspx' - '.log' - '.png' - '.ps1' - '.psm1' - '.rar' - '.scf' - '.sct' - '.txt' - '.vbe' - '.vbs' - '.war' - '.wsf' - '.wsh' - '.xll' - '.zip' condition: all of selection_* falsepositives: - Unknown level: high regression_tests_path: regression_data/rules/windows/process_creation/proc_creation_win_bitsadmin_download_susp_extensions/info.yml simulation: - type: atomic-red-team name: Windows - BITSAdmin BITS Download technique: T1105 atomic_guid: a1921cd3-9a2d-47d5-a891-f1d0f2a7a31b
